Smarthinking rep to demonstrate UC’s online tutoring service

Danny Clark, a representative from Smarthinking, UC’s online tutoring service will be on the RWC campus on Feb. 14 to give two presentations to students, faculty, and staff on how the Smarthinking system works.

The Smarthinking service has been available to all UC students since the beginning of Fall Quarter. Students must first create an account by filling out a form at the RWC Writing Center in Muntz 112I. Eventually, UC intends for students to be able to register through their Blackboard accounts. Writing Center staff will fax the form to Clifton Campus, where students will be given a username and password to use for logging into the Smarthinking website www.smarthinking.com.
Once students have logged on, they are taken directly to the Smarthinking home page, where they can begin to get the assistance they need.
From September to May, help is available on Smarthinking in the following subjects:

Math (Basic Skills-Calculus): 24 hours a day, seven days a week.

Intro Human A&P, Biology, Organic Chemistry, and Introductory Finance: Sunday-Thursday: 9 p.m.-1 a.m. EST.

Spanish: Available via “Submit Your Question” and the “Spanish Essay Center.”

Accounting, Chemistry, Physics, Economics, Mathematics with Spanish-speaking tutors, Statistics, and Writing: Sunday-Thursday: 3 p.m.-1 a.m. EST; Friday & Saturday: 12 p.m.-6 p.m. EST.

“Submit Your Questions,” “Submit Your Writing,” and “Academic Resources and Archives” are available 24 hours a day, seven days a week.

These same services will also be available in the summer, with some variances in the hours.
Mr. Clark’s presentations are scheduled for 10:30 a.m.-noon and 1-2:30 p.m., both in Room 112B Muntz. He will cover all aspects of the service, which is funded by the University and provided free to all UC students.

Following the presentations, faculty and staff will have the opportunity for a hands-on demo of the service.

The presentation is free and no reservation is necessary, but attendance will be first come-first served, as space permits in the room.
